And we’re off! Bury’s favourite (and only) museum based car exhibition makes an engine roaring return to the East Lancashire Railway!
What’s Included
The exhibition will feature a healthy collection of classic cars dating from some of the most illustrious periods in automobile history.
Attending vehicles include
- A 1969 V.W Beetle 1500
- A 1955 Ford Popular
- A 1972 MG Midget
- A 1970 Dutton Sierra
- A 1987 Austin Mini Mayfair
- A 1964 Morris Minor
And many more.
Please note the list of vehicles is subject to change.
